私が彼を見た時、彼は図書館に座っていました。

English Translation

He was sitting in the library when I saw him.

Romanji

Watashi ga kare o mita toki, kare wa toshokan ni suwatteimashita.

Words

(わたし、わたくし)
I; me; private affairs; personal matter; secrecy; selfishness
()
indicates sentence subject (occasionally object); indicates possessive (esp. in literary expressions); but; however; still; and
(かれ)
he; him; his; boyfriend
()
indicates direct object of action; indicates subject of causative expression; indicates an area traversed; indicates time (period) over which action takes place; indicates point of departure or separation of action; indicates object of desire, like, hate, etc.
見る (みる)
to see; to look; to watch; to view; to observe; to look over; to look on; to assess; to examine; to judge; to look after; to keep an eye on; to take care of; to view (e.g. flowers, movie); to try; to try out; to see that...; to find that...
(とき)
time; hour; moment; occasion; case; chance; opportunity; season; the times; the age; the day; tense
()
topic marker particle; indicates contrast with another option (stated or unstated); adds emphasis
図書館 (としょかん、ずしょかん)
library
()
at (place, time); in; on; during; to (direction, state); toward; into; for (purpose); because of (reason); for; with; by; from; as (i.e. in the role of); per; in; for; a (e.g. "once a month"); and; in addition to; if; although
座る (すわる)
to sit; to squat; to assume (a position); to hold steady; to hold still
